Dance Blog Spotlight: Swan Lake Samba Girl

August 17, 2012 by 4dancers

Today I’m excited to introduce Tonya Plank, author of one of the early dance blogs on the web (Swan Lake Samba Girl). I can remember reading it years ago, and it’s every bit as good today as it was then. Say hello to one of the early adopters, and see where her journey has taken her…

Tonya Plank

1.    Can you tell readers a bit about your background in dance?

As a child, I took ballet, tap dance, jazz, and acrobatics, concentrating the longest on ballet. But I gave that up once I went to college. I was just too busy. As an adult, I took up ballroom dancing – mainly to alleviate stress from my day job, as a lawyer. I ended up loving it so much, I started competing at the amateur level. That rekindled my childhood passion for ballet, and I started going to a lot of ballet performances in New York, where I lived for many years, before moving to L.A.

2.    When did you begin your blog-and why did you start it?

I started my dance blog in mid-2006. I was competing in ballroom dance competitions and I’d just gone to Blackpool – the mother of all ballroom dancing comps. I started my blog to document my journey as a dancer – really, to capture the trials and tribulations of learning to dance and compete in dance as an adult. Later, I got very busy and ballroom dancing became expensive and I stopped competing so much. But then I started going to the ballet, and to other kinds of concert dance performances in NYC and my blog kind of grew into a blog about watching dance. Soon, I had a loyal following of other dance-goers, other ballet lovers.

3.    What does your blog cover?

My blog now covers mainly ballet and modern dance performances.

I’ve moved to Los Angeles, so I write mainly about what’s going on in dance in Southern California. I also try to write about the TV dance shows as often as I can. I especially like to cover the new ones – like “Breaking Pointe” on CW, and now “A Chance to Dance,” which will premiere on Ovation TV in August. I also try to keep up with the ballroom dancing competitions as much as I can.
